Output e4f66ddd14c7068e589a87b9b18c7995d1c2980c2936ec90ab8d83af6798ac2a:1

value
2883308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7f96ebab58f6a4b054cb2ce4563d0825d5d5b520 OP_EQUALVERIFY OP_CHECKSIG
address
1CddcWVLz7xUi2esSwTnE1DKu4iw8uPTTY
transaction
e4f66ddd14c7068e589a87b9b18c7995d1c2980c2936ec90ab8d83af6798ac2a
spent
true